How Do I Avoid Probate in Florida?

How Do I Avoid Probate in Florida?

When a person passes away, their estate typically goes through a process known as probate, unless they have engaged in estate planning. This is the legal procedure through which a deceased person’s assets are distributed to their heirs or beneficiaries under the guidance of the court.
